Delicious Brown Sugar Chops

Indulge in the delectable flavors of Delicious Brown Sugar Chops, a tantalizing pork chop recipe that combines the sweetness of brown sugar with savory sauces for a mouthwatering meal. With just a few simple ingredients and easy steps, you can create a culinary masterpiece that will delight your taste buds and impress your guests.

Ingredients:

  • 4 thick 1-inch pork chops
  • 4 tbsp brown sugar, packed
  • 4 tbsp butter
  • 1 tbsp soy sauce
  • 1 tbsp Worcestershire sauce

Directions:

  1. Preheat the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F to ensure it’s ready for baking your delicious brown sugar chops.
  2. Prepare the Pork Chops: Take a large oven pan and lightly oil it. Lay out the 4 thick pork chops evenly in the pan.
  3. Add Brown Sugar and Butter: Sprinkle 1 tablespoon of packed brown sugar over each pork chop. Place a square tablespoon of butter on top of each chop.
  4. Drizzle with Sauces: Evenly drizzle the soy sauce and Worcestershire sauce over the pork chops.
  5. Cover and Bake: Cover the pork chops with aluminum foil, ensuring they are well sealed.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ake for 40 minutes.
  6. Uncover and Continue Baking: After 40 minutes, carefully remove the aluminum foil from the pan. Allow the pork chops to bake uncovered for an additional 20 minutes, or until they achieve a golden brown color and reach an internal temperature of 145°F.

Tips:

  • Ensure that the brown sugar is packed for maximum sweetness and flavor.
  • Adjust the baking time according to the thickness of your pork chops to ensure they are cooked to perfection.
  • For added flavor, consider marinating the pork chops in the soy and Worcestershire sauces for a few hours before baking.

  1. How can I ensure that the pork chops are cooked to the proper temperature and doneness?
  • It’s crucial to use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ature of the pork chops to ensure they are cooked safely. The USDA recommends cooking pork chops to an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C) with a three-minute rest time. Insert the thermometer into the thickest part of the pork chop, avoiding contact with the bone if applicable. Once the pork chops reach the recommended temperature, remove them from the oven and allow them to rest for a few minutes before serving to lock in the juices and ensure tender, juicy meat.

  1. Can I grill the pork chops instead of baking them in the oven?
  • Yes, you can definitely grill the pork chops for a delicious smoky flavor. Simply preheat your grill to medium-high heat and cook the pork chops for about 4-5 minutes per side, or until they reach an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C), as recommended by the USDA. Baste the pork chops with the brown sugar, butter, soy sauce, and Worcestershire sauce mixture while grilling to enhance the flavor and keep them moist. Keep a close eye on the pork chops to prevent burning, and use tongs to flip them halfway through cooking for even browning.
